Transaction 75b33064a2bf57b486ee3ae80f1d1a2a29cbf0e0d006e53c36c80992ce2b6829
1 Input
1 Output
-
75b33064a2bf57b486ee3ae80f1d1a2a29cbf0e0d006e53c36c80992ce2b6829:0
- value
- 39991056
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3de699d83992c8acac6b42b4846a5ace305bc351 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16eJU8wfvVbXsxVPN3izhYnm9QiYsdFxUg